Veteran Australian point guard Patty Mills could become one of the marquee names in the EuroLeague transfer market. Multiple reports indicate that the 37-year-old player is in advanced talks with Partizan Mozzart Bet, though several top-tier continental clubs remain monitoring his situation.
Mills just completed an outstanding 2025/26 season in the Liga Endesa, where he averaged 18.1 points, 0.8 rebounds, and 1.8 assists per game, accompanied by a notable 44.4% from three-point range. His offensive performance was one of the keys to the successful campaign by La Laguna Tenerife.
After a lengthy 16-season NBA career, including a championship ring with the San Antonio Spurs, the Australian international appears ready to continue his career in Europe. If negotiations reach a successful conclusion, Partizan would add one of the most proven shooters in international basketball to its perimeter.
